a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ndreas Sturmlechner <asturm@gentoo.org>2023-12-31 20:46:21 +0100
committerAndreas Sturmlechner <asturm@gentoo.org>2023-12-31 20:46:21 +0100
commit512b71e3bc3de2cec9b1217c780b97289ecdc5ec (patch)
tree840af98294985cb9f5f1d377a3cab24deaba4aca
parentkde-apps/juk: Port to KF6 (diff)
downloadkde-512b71e3bc3de2cec9b1217c780b97289ecdc5ec.tar.gz
kde-512b71e3bc3de2cec9b1217c780b97289ecdc5ec.tar.bz2
kde-512b71e3bc3de2cec9b1217c780b97289ecdc5ec.zip
kde-plasma/plasma-activities: Drop bogus/add missing test dependency
Bug: https://bugs.gentoo.org/920164 Signed-off-by: Andreas Sturmlechner <asturm@gentoo.org>
-rw-r--r--kde-plasma/plasma-activities/plasma-activities-5.239.9999.ebuild6
-rw-r--r--kde-plasma/plasma-activities/plasma-activities-9999.ebuild1
2 files changed, 7 insertions, 0 deletions
diff --git a/kde-plasma/plasma-activities/plasma-activities-5.239.9999.ebuild b/kde-plasma/plasma-activities/plasma-activities-5.239.9999.ebuild
index ff8e51c30d..b2b0f0eca7 100644
--- a/kde-plasma/plasma-activities/plasma-activities-5.239.9999.ebuild
+++ b/kde-plasma/plasma-activities/plasma-activities-5.239.9999.ebuild
@@ -27,4 +27,10 @@ RDEPEND="
"
DEPEND="${RDEPEND}
dev-libs/boost
+ test? ( =kde-frameworks/kwindowsystem-${KFMIN}*:5 )
"
+
+src_prepare() {
+ ecm_src_prepare
+ cmake_run_in src/cli ecm_punt_kf_module WindowSystem # bug 920164
+}
diff --git a/kde-plasma/plasma-activities/plasma-activities-9999.ebuild b/kde-plasma/plasma-activities/plasma-activities-9999.ebuild
index 45a10a584d..58128e8055 100644
--- a/kde-plasma/plasma-activities/plasma-activities-9999.ebuild
+++ b/kde-plasma/plasma-activities/plasma-activities-9999.ebuild
@@ -25,4 +25,5 @@ RDEPEND="
"
DEPEND="${RDEPEND}
dev-libs/boost
+ test? ( =kde-frameworks/kwindowsystem-${KFMIN}*:6 )
"